2. YSL Rouge Pur Couture Vernis À Lèvres Glossy Stain – Rebel Nudes
![]() |
Photo from Sephora.ca |
This product clams to be a revolutionary nude glossy stain with all-day 3D luminous effect.
The shade I tried out is 107 Naughty Mauve - rose mauve. It's a nice neutral pinky mauvey color. I like that that is not too sticky. It smells nice like any other YSL lip product, it has the same floral scent. Since it is a stain, I expect it to be long wearing. After drinking and eating, the gloss came off but there's still hints of color on the lips. I don't think it is actually all day long wearing. However, it is not drying at all, some glossy stains becomes drying after the gloss wears off, but this one does not dry out the lips.
I think this product (at least this shade) is suitable for people who wants to experiment with lip stains but does not want the super bold or pigmented lip stains. It has a natural hint of the color, but feels like a lipgloss with extra color.
The shade I tried out is 107 Naughty Mauve - rose mauve. It's a nice neutral pinky mauvey color. I like that that is not too sticky. It smells nice like any other YSL lip product, it has the same floral scent. Since it is a stain, I expect it to be long wearing. After drinking and eating, the gloss came off but there's still hints of color on the lips. I don't think it is actually all day long wearing. However, it is not drying at all, some glossy stains becomes drying after the gloss wears off, but this one does not dry out the lips.
I think this product (at least this shade) is suitable for people who wants to experiment with lip stains but does not want the super bold or pigmented lip stains. It has a natural hint of the color, but feels like a lipgloss with extra color.
Price: $38 0.2 oz
Rating: 4/5
Would I purchase it: 4/5
3. Urban Decay- Revolution High-Color Lipgloss
![]() |
Photo from Sephora.ca |
This is a high-coverage, ultra-pigmented lip gloss. I tried it out in the shade Bitter Sweet, which is a bright purple as you can see in the picture above. Unlike the YSL glossy stain I just talked about, this one is highly pigmented with bold colors. I am less familiar with this types of lip product because I am not a big fan of pigmented lip gloss. This is similar to a liquid lipstick. The only difference is that it does not dry out, it always have the gloss on that feels "wet". I find that this formula is quite sticky, I had to be really careful so that my hair does not get caught on the gloss.
This is my first time trying a purple lip, I'm not quite sure about this color. Maybe because it is too bright! I think this is a pretty nice lip gloss, just not for me. I'll give the other shades a try too, maybe it's just the color.

1) Nivea Q10 Plus Anti-wrinkle Serum Pearls
Like the name suggested, this is an anti wrinkle serum. The packaging is interesting for a sample like this. The idea is to squeeze out the product like you would with the actual bottle. Through squeezing, the yellow beads inside will break and turn into a paste.
I couldn't tell if it's anti aging, since I don't have any sign of aging . I use this under my normal face moisturizer and it helps the absorption of my moisturizer. Honestly, I was surprised that it does not break me out or give me a reaction. I said that because the scent is so strong; It actually reminds me of men's cologne.
Price: $16.77 CAD 40ML
Rating: 3/5
Would I purchase it: 1/5
2) Origins GinZing Coffee Booster Eye Cream
It claims to be a "refreshing rye cream to brighten and depuff". Origins described it "like a shot of espresso for tired eyes". So as I open up the packaging, I was expecting the smell of coffee. But there was no coffee scent at all. ( Am I nose blind??)
I like how light weight the cream is, but it really feels moisturizing and refreshing. The cream is not too thick so it is suitable for summer too. I have been staying up late for assignments, I noticed how it brightens up my under eye For eye cream, a little goes a long way. I have been using this product day and night everyday for about a week, I still have more product left.
Price: $23 CAD 0.5 oz
Rating 4.5/5
Would I purchase it : 5/5
3) Burt's Bees intense hydration night cream with clary sage
It is a face cream, but I already had moisturizer on my face, so I decided to try it out on the driest part of my body, which are my feet and legs.
I love how the scent is not fake nor powerful. It has a light musky feeling, very relaxing and calming.
As I massage the product into my skin, I noticed how the product itself is not greasy, heavy or sticky. It absorbs quickly without any residue feeling but my skin feel moisturized.
This tiny pack lasted about 3 day, I think it's a good sample size because I got to use it more than once.
Price: $29.99 CAD 50g
Rating: 5/5
Would I purchase it: 4/5 ( I would, not now, I have too much creams to finish up)
